Description

Angular is a development platform for building mobile and desktop web applications using TypeScript/JavaScript and other languages. Prior to 20.3.30, 21.2.22, and 22.1.4, Angular Server-Side Rendering in @angular/platform-server processes user-controlled resource or request URLs through HttpClient after application code validates them with WHATWG URL parsing. The resolveUrl and parseUrl utilities called String.prototype.trim(), which removed leading Unicode whitespace such as U+00A0 or U+FEFF after the input passed a same-origin check, converting a relative path into a protocol-relative attacker-controlled URL. In affected applications that attach sensitive server-side credentials such as Authorization headers to approved requests, relativeUrlsTransformerInterceptorFn then dispatched the request to the attacker-controlled origin, causing SSRF and credential disclosure. This issue is fixed in versions 20.3.30, 21.2.22, and 22.1.4.

VendorProductVersions
angularangular<= 19.2.25; >= 20.0.0, < 20.3.30; >= 21.0.0, < 21.2.22; >= 22.0.0, < 22.1.4
